That first track reminds me a little of Stereolab, whom I love. What exactly did you do on it? I don't hear "bass" in the traditional sense.



Thanks! There's definitely lots of bass on that first track but, as I mentioned on another thread, I love effects. The intro and middle eight are chords but played backwards in Pro-Tools. The verses are filled with delay. Only the choruses are dry. I used an Epiphone Viola for that song. The second track is filled with effects too (leslie simulator, distortion, auto-wah I think) but yeah, it's a much more traditional part.
